then I highly recommend getting one with a compressor. Rattle guns by the way they work undo/do up bolts by a series of shock loads which doesnt lend itself to rounding off a bolt the way a progresive load will. I cant explain well but a breaker bar will always round off a bolt before a rattle gun will.
